A two-phase test suite to verify that the OpenAIRE Publications Search API
(https://api.openaire.eu/search/publications) maintains its contract after a
backend storage-layer switch.
| Phase | Command | What happens |
|---|---|---|
| Record (before switch) | pytest --phase=record |
Queries the API for every test case and saves responses as JSON snapshots under snapshots/. |
| Compare (after switch) | pytest --phase=compare |
Re-runs the exact same queries and asserts that the new responses match the stored snapshots. |
A match means the response contains the same set of result identifiers in the same order and the key metadata fields are identical, which is the definition of "contract fulfilled".
# 0. Initialize virtual environment
cd openaire-api-contract-tests
python3 -m venv .venv
source .venv/bin/activate
# 1. Install dependencies (Python ≥ 3.9)
pip install -r requirements.txt
# 2. Record baseline snapshots (run BEFORE the switch)
pytest --phase=record -v
# 3. After the storage switch, compare against the baseline
pytest --phase=compare -v| Environment variable | Default | Description |

Each snapshot is a JSON file named after the test case, stored in the
snapshots/ directory. The file contains the query parameters used and the
normalised response (result identifiers + key metadata).
During the compare phase the suite checks:
- Same total result count (within a configurable tolerance for very large result sets).
- Same result identifiers in the same order for the page retrieved.
- Same key metadata fields for each result (title, authors, date of acceptance, DOI, access rights).
Fields that are expected to change (e.g., timestamps of last indexing) are excluded from comparison.
